Output 08f6c669df2ec4b7473e76d52f628f83e4d3deb1f95a65cce17ca142efe390f2:26

value
31672398
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9c93211618de10a55f14faba5764d9bb2cfc920 OP_EQUAL
address
3MYZaV51mPdDx3SJt3ZbDyxV2is6Z4Y6r1
transaction
08f6c669df2ec4b7473e76d52f628f83e4d3deb1f95a65cce17ca142efe390f2
spent
true